What is Google News?
Google News is a free news aggregator service developed by Google. Launched in 2002, it collects and presents news articles from thousands of publishers worldwide. The stage conducts materials in categories like top stories, world, business, technology, entertainment, sports, science and health.
The main objective of Google News is to provide users timely, relevant and reliable news, while publishers are ensuring visibility and traffic. With its clean interface and AI-operated personalization, it has become one of the most reliable sources to consume online consumption.

How google news works
Google News uses advanced algorithms,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Natural Language Processing (NLP) to crawl and rank articles. Factors determining news visibility include:
Freshness of content - The latest news articles are preferred.
Relevance - User closely matching User Query High Rank.
Source reliability - verified publishers and official sites perform better.
Engagement Matrix - User Click, Share, and Time improved the ranking.
Structured Data - Websites using Schima Markup get better visibility.
In short, Google news ensures that quality journalism reaches the right audience in the shortest time.

How to submit a website to google news
If you are a publisher, you can present your site to the Google publisher center to consider for inclusion.
phase:
Go to publisherceenter.google.com
Sign in with your Google Account.
Add your publication details including name, URL and logo.
Verify site ownership in Google Search Console.
Choose delivery preferences (global or region-specific).
Submit to review by Google.
Approval usually takes a few weeks, and once approved, your articles will appear to appear on Google News.

How Machine Learning and Regularization Shape SEO Algorithms
Introduction
Google algorithm updates SEO isn’t just about keywords anymore. Modern search engines, especially Google, use machine learning (ML) and regularization to decide which pages rank, how high they appear, and which content users find most helpful. Understanding these concepts is key to building sustainable SEO strategies.
What Machine Learning Does in SEO
Machine learning allows Google to learn patterns from data instead of relying on fixed rules. By analyzing search queries, content, user behavior, and links, ML helps search engines:
Understand the intent behind queries
Interpret context and meaning beyond exact keywords
Predict user satisfaction
Adjust rankings dynamically based on patterns
Key Google systems like RankBrain, BERT, and Smartflyus Helpful Content system all rely on machine learning to deliver better search results.
From Keywords to Meaning
Traditional SEO focused on exact keyword matches. Today, machine learning favors:
Semantic relevance – understanding the topic, not just keywords
Contextual relationships – connecting concepts across pages
Natural language – prioritizing content that reads naturally
This is why high-quality pages can rank even without exact keyword matches.
What Is Regularization?
Regularization is a machine learning technique that prevents overfitting, ensuring models generalize well to new data.
In search, overfitting would let pages rank by exploiting narrow SEO tricks rather than providing real value. Regularization:
Penalizes extreme or overly complex patterns
Reduces reliance on any single ranking signal
Rewards balanced, trustworthy content
Think of it as a way for Google to avoid being “tricked” by manipulation.
How Regularization Shows Up in SEO
Links: Low-quality backlink spam has limited impact. Authority is distributed across multiple trust signals.
Keywords: Overstuffing keywords provides little benefit. Natural, relevant usage is key.
User signals: Sudden spikes in clicks or engagement are treated cautiously to prevent manipulation.
Content templates: Mass-produced, repetitive pages often fail to rank. Original insights are rewarded.
SEO Strategy for a Machine-Learning World
Old SEO tricks—over-optimizing a single factor, copying top pages, or scaling thin content—are risky. Instead, focus on:
Topic depth and comprehensive content
Human-first writing that solves user problems
Balanced optimization across multiple signals
Natural link building and credibility
Fast, user-friendly site experience
The goal is to align with the algorithm, not try to outsmart it.
Practical SEO Implications
To succeed in a machine-learning-driven search environment:
Focus on topical depth, not just individual keywords
Write content that answers questions completely
Avoid extreme optimization tactics
Build natural link profiles through real value
Improve user experience and clarity
Publish content that demonstrates expertise and originality
Conclusion
Machine learning helps search engines understand meaning and intent, while regularization prevents manipulation and rewards quality. The takeaway for SEO professionals: focus on creating valuable, well-structured, and user-focused content, and your rankings will benefit in the long term.

📉 Rankings Dropped Suddenly but No Google Penalty?
You’re not alone—and it doesn’t mean your website is in trouble.
Most ranking drops today happen due to silent Google algorithm changes, not penalties. Google continuously re-evaluates content quality, search intent, link relevance, and user engagement. When competitors improve or intent shifts, rankings can change naturally.
Key reasons rankings drop without penalties include:
Unannounced algorithm updates
Search intent mismatch
Content losing relevance over time
Backlinks losing value (not becoming toxic)
Competitors improving faster
User engagement signals declining
The solution is analysis, not panic. Improving content quality, intent alignment, internal linking, and overall user experience helps recover rankings safely and sustainably.
